The self-proclaimed president of Belarus, Oleksandr Lukashenko, at a meeting with Russian Foreign Minister Sergei Lavrov in Minsk, said that Ukraine pleasantly surprised him because it does not engage in any provocations against Belarus, although the West seems to be "actively encouraging" it to do so. 

A fragment of the conversation between the Belarusian dictator and Putin's henchman was published by the "Pul Pervogo" Telegram channel.

During this conversation, Lukashenko summarized the events of the past year for the first time. 

"Attempts to strangle us - Russia and Belarus - failed," he commented on the sanctions and the economic rapprochement of the two countries. 

In a conversation with Lavrov, Lukashenko also said that Ukraine "is being tried to be used against Belarus." 

"But what surprises me and pleasantly surprises me is that Ukraine restrains itself, does not make any provocations against Belarus, although this is actively promoted by our Western neighbors, you know who," - the Belarusian dictator made an unexpected compliment.

According to the results of Lavrov's meeting with Lukashenka, Russian propagandists reported that Russia and Belarus have a common position on what goals should be achieved during the Russian "special operation" in Ukraine.

Lukashenko's "satisfaction" with Ukraine's behavior was not reported.

We will remind, on the morning of Thursday, January 19, the Minister of Foreign Affairs of Russia Sergey Lavrov arrived in Belarus for the second time in a month.
